        How is friction stir welding (FSW) changing battery production worldwide?

        Global insights into FSW in electric vehicle manufacturing: In a video interview, KUKA Portfolio Manager Till Maier answers key questions about the role of FSW in e-mobility – questions that are particularly relevant to the central markets in the US, China, South Korea, Germany, Vietnam, and India. He explains the different requirements in each country and what technological and strategic approaches can be derived from this.


        Technology that connects – worldwide

        FSW has long been more than just a special process. It is a strategic building block for the sustainable and efficient production of battery housings, cooling housings, and structural components in e-mobility. The advantages range from energy savings and process reliability to scalability in new markets.
